2. Difficulties Of Recycling Solar Panels
It is extensively accepted that recycling photovoltaic panels has numerous environmental benefits, nevertheless, it is likewise true that the procedure isn't without its obstacles. Yet just what are these obstacles? Let's check out even more.
One of the largest issues with reusing solar panels is the intricacy of the task itself. It can be hard to break down the different parts, such as glass and metal, to be reused separately. In addition, solar panel producers often have a mix of products made use of in their items that makes arranging them even more difficult. Additionally, there are security and health and wellness threats entailed with taking care of busted glass or inhaling fumes from thawing parts.
https://powerinverterforsolarpane87531.wizzardsblog.com/33179983/a-look-right-into-the-future-of-power-as-cutting-edge-solar-modern-technologies-redefine-sustainability-and-effectiveness connected with recycling photovoltaic panels is expense. Lots of nations do not have enough infrastructure or sources to appropriately reuse these products which results in greater costs for services attempting to do so. Moreover, as a result of the customized nature of recycling photovoltaic panels, this can develop a monetary problem on firms attempting to stay compliant with regulations. Ultimately, these expenses could be given to consumers making it difficult for them to pay for renewable resource sources.

3. Techniques For Recycling Solar Panels
As the globe strives for a much more sustainable future, reusing solar panels is a significantly preferred task. Amidst this growing passion, nonetheless, we have to take into consideration the strategies that are in area to make it possible.
To start with, several business have applied a 'take-back' system where old or broken solar panels can be accumulated and sent out to their corresponding factories for recycling. By doing this, the products are able to be reused in the building of new products. In addition, some towns have actually even begun providing incentives for individuals desiring to reuse their photovoltaic panels; this might vary from tax breaks to free delivery prices.
On top of that, modern technology has actually become significantly sophisticated when it pertains to reusing solar panels-- with specialised equipments efficient in separating out all the different elements within them. As an example, by utilizing AI-powered robot arms, these makers can extract helpful materials such as copper and aluminium while likewise throwing away hazardous waste securely.
